South West Norse is seeking a Cleaning Site Supervisor at Penntorr Health Centre in Torpoint, Cornwall. This part-time role (20 hours per week, Monday to Friday, 4pm-8pm) involves managing local cleaning contracts and supporting the on-site cleaning team.
The ideal candidate should have:
- Experience in commercial cleaning
- Proven supervisory skills
- Excellent communication abilities
Benefits include a company pension scheme and opportunities for professional development.
